Different Types of Juicers

Centrifugal juicers, also known as extractor juicers, use a spinning basket to separate the pulp from the juice. They are fast and easy to use, but can generate heat, which may damage some nutrients. Masticating juicers, also known as cold-press juicers, use a slow-moving auger to crush and press the juice from the produce. They are quieter and more efficient, but require more prep work. Cold-press juicers, also known as hydraulic press juicers, use a hydraulic press to extract the juice from the produce. They are the most expensive option, but produce a high-quality, nutrient-rich juice. Each type of juicer has its unique features and benefits, and the choice ultimately depends on personal preference and the type of juice being made.

Maintenance and Cleaning

To maintain the quality and longevity of juicer and blender machines, clean them regularly. Start by turning off the machine and unplugging it from the power source. Remove any debris or waste from the blades and containers using a soft brush or soft cloth. For juicer machines, use a gentle cleaning solution and soft sponge to clean the juicing cone and other parts. Avoid using abrasive materials or harsh chemicals, as they can damage the machine. For blender machines, add a small amount of water to the container and blend for a few seconds to loosen any remaining debris. Dispose of the water and thoroughly dry the container and blades.

Common Problems with Juicer and Blender Machines

The most common problems with juicer and blender machines include clogging, jamming, and uneven blending or juicing.

Causes of Common Problems

  • Clogging: This is often caused by feeding the machine too quickly, using the wrong type of ingredients, or failing to clean the machine properly.
  • Jamming: Jamming occurs when ingredients get stuck in the machine, usually due to overload or inadequate feeding.
  • Uneven Blending or Juicing: This problem arises from improper assembly, inadequate ingredient preparation, or insufficient blending/juicing time.

Solutions to Common Problems

| Problem | Cause | Solution | Result |
| — | — | — | — |
| Clogging | Feeding too quickly or using the wrong ingredients | Feed ingredients slowly, use the correct type and quantity, and clean the machine regularly | Prevents clogging and ensures smooth operation |
| Jamming | Overload or inadequate feeding | Reduce the amount of ingredients, feed them slowly, and ensure the machine is properly assembled | Resolves jamming issues and prevents damage |
| Uneven Blending or Juicing | Improper assembly or inadequate ingredient preparation | Assemble the machine correctly, prepare ingredients properly, and set the blending/juicing time correctly | Achieves consistent blending/juicing results and prevents waste |

Differences between Juicers, Blenders, and Food Processors

Juicers, blenders, and food processors are three of the most common kitchen appliances used for food preparation. While they share some similarities, they also have distinct differences in terms of their functionality, efficiency, and output.

  • Juicers: Juicers are specifically designed to extract the juice from fruits and vegetables, leaving behind the pulp and fiber. They are ideal for making juice smoothies, detox juices, and other beverages.
  • Blenders: Blenders are versatile appliances that can crush, puree, and mix a wide range of ingredients. They are perfect for making smoothies, soups, dressings, and dips.
  • Food Processors: Food processors are powerful appliances that can chop, shred, slice, and puree a variety of foods. They are suitable for preparing ingredients, making sauces, and cooking meals.

Can I use frozen fruit in my blender?

Yes, but you may need to add a little more liquid to the blender to help it blend the frozen fruit smoothly.
